GITA MITTAL, J.

( 1 ) BY this petition under Section 9 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996, the petitioner has invoked the jurisdiction of this court contending that he has raised an arbitration dispute before the Central Registrar appointed under the provisions of the Multi State Co-operative Societies Act, 1984 before the Central Registrar at New Delhi under Section 84 of the Act. It is pointed out that by virtue of Section 84 sub-section 5 of the statute, the provisions of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996 are applicable to the arbitration proceedings under the Multi State Co-operative Societies Act, 1984 and consequently this court has jurisdiction under Section 9 to grant the relief prayed for.

( 2 ) THE undisputed factual matrix to the extent necessary for adjudication in the present case are noticed hereafter. The Indian Medical practitioners' Co-op. Pharmacy and Stores Ltd. is a co-operative society registered under the Multi State Co-operative Societies Act, 1984 which is engaged in the business of manufacture of medicines in all the three systems of Indian medicines namely, Sidha, Ayurvedha and Unan.
